### Step 4: Sorting stability

Heads up — the new Reportsmith engine uses a stable sort, so rows with equal keys keep their original order now. Old reports may look subtly different; that's expected, not a bug. Before you ship, make sure the sort engine flags match what staging ran with.

settings of tagug-fajof:
[zorwyn]
host = zorwyn.nelvrosys.corp
user = zorwyn_svc
database = zorwyn_prod

Blue-green deploys for the Ledgerbeam billing worker swap traffic at the Fenwick gateway, not DNS. Both colors run identical migrations; writes are fenced by a lease in the Orlun store, so at most one color processes invoices. Cutover requires a signed manifest and passes only if the idle color drains its queue within 90 seconds. Rollback reuses the prior manifest. To audit cutover calls against the staging gateway, authenticate with the token below.

login token, yajeg-fawif: eyJhbGciOiJIUzI1NiIsInR5cCI6IkpXVCJ9.eyJzdWIiOiIEdPQYnZXaZIn0.HSRTnYZBx0Qc

Minutes – Regional Sales Review, Velmara Group

Attendees: R. Oltan, P. Sevrey, D. Kashiro. Apologies: L. Brinn.

Northreach region missed Q3 target by 6%; Sundale exceeded by 4%. Product line Kestrel-9 drove most variance. Discounting in Northreach flagged as excessive; Oltan to cap at 12% pending review. Pipeline coverage at 2.1x, below the 2.5x standard. Finance to restate regional forecasts by Friday. Sevrey noted churn risk in two Sundale accounts. Next review in four weeks. The confidential planning note follows below.

confidential, yajof-fadup: Belathox Group is in early talks to buy Quenirox Systems for about $166.1 million. The Aldvan launch date is May 17, and nothing goes to the press before then. Legal wants the Sordorox Systems term sheet countersigned before August 4.

Reviewer note: this fragment covers the stall case where the Skylark mobile SDK uploads crash bundles but the symbolication queue stops draining. First confirm the deduplication worker is alive; a dead worker silently accepts bundles and drops them after the retention window. Restart it only after draining the in-flight batch, otherwise duplicate reports flood the triage dashboard. All thresholds referenced in the alert rules derive from the pipeline's settings, so verify the deployed values match the following configuration.

deployment values, yageg-hahig:
WENAEL_HOST=wenael.tolvaqlabs.internal
WENAEL_PORT=4000